Larry passed away on January 31, 2013 in an auto accident. Larry was the beloved son of the late George and Anna Manolis. Larry was the youngest of seven siblings: Athanasia Nancy Ioannou (the late John), Michael, John (Connie), Nickolas, the late Chris (Angela Tzelepis), and Diane Michalakis (Chris). He was also the uncle to many nieces and nephews who loved and adored him. Larry, an architect by profession, was creative and artistic. He also had great enthusiasm for literature, film, nature, politics, the Detroit Tigers, and for the City of Detroit and its future. His love for his family and his infectious smile will always inspire us. May his memory be eternal.
